In the term S N 2, S stands for 'substitution', the subscript N stands for 'nucleophilic', and the number 2 refers to the fact that this is a bimolecular reaction: the overall rate depends on a step in which two separate molecules (the nucleophile and the electrophile) collide. A common area of confusion for students is the difference between the terms “nucleophile” and “base.” A nucleophile is a molecule that attacks the substrate in a substitution reaction, while a base is a molecule that deprotonates the substrate in an elimination reaction.
